Within the Struggle of Hastings, William's army defeated their rival, King Harold Godwin, who was killed from the engagement. William could then assert the throne as Harold was elected and not a true member with the royal family members. Despite the accomplishment of the foreign conquest, English nobles were permitted to keep their land unless they rebelled.
Any resisting English elite had their lands confiscated, and some of them fled into exile Because of this. William granted lands to his followers and designed commanding military strongpoint castles for defence of his realm.[eleven]

Latin, for a language employed by the educated, as well as the language with the Anglo-Saxons both had a profound influence on the spelling and pronunciation of Norman names in Britain. However, the Norman language impacted the development of English. Because the English language produced from its Germanic roots into Middle English (which was affected by Norman French) we discover a period of time all through which spelling was not standardised but roughly adopted phonetic pronunciation. All through this time names were being spelled several different means dependent upon local dialects. So the surname, and also the Anglo-Saxon names, have been recorded in many various means.[10]

Jacques is in the Latin title Jacobus. It is a masculine title Meaning "supplanter" or "a single who follows". It's also connected to the Hebrew name Yaakov, which suggests "he who supplants".[2]
